Saguiaran, Lanao del Sur, Philippines

Overview

Saguiaran is a small municipality in Lanao del Sur, Philippines, known for its rural charm, rich Meranaw culture, and scenic surroundings. It provides visitors a gateway to Lake Lanao and the cultural heritage of the region.

Best Time to Visit

December to March for cooler, drier weather and local festivals.

Local Tips

Try local Meranaw delicacies at the public market, and use tricycles for short trips around town. English is understood, but basic greetings in Maranao are appreciated.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ly, especially when visiting mosques; remove shoes before entering religious sites. Tipping is not customary but appreciated for exceptional service.

Safety Warnings

Exercise caution after dark, particularly in isolated areas. Occasional petty theft occurs near public transport hubs; keep valuables secured.

Hidden Gems

Visit the old Saguiaran Mosque, explore the quiet rice fields of Basak, and sample hand-woven Meranaw textiles at Bubong's small workshops.
